How It Works Each day, you will be guided through the distinctions of the 21-Day Consciousness Cleanse. I will share with you why this distinction is imperative for your spiritual and emotional evolution and then guide you in a four- to six-minute internal process that will support you in shifting your focus from the outer world to the inner world. The meditation will reconnect you with the force that fuels you and will allow you to unveil exactly what you need to do each day to live a life beyond your wildest dreams. When you finish this inner process, there will be a cleansing ritual that will support you in taking the actions necessary to make the internal and external shifts. And then you will be offered some soul food, a sentence or phrase to dwell in, meditate on and encode your consciousness with. Each of the 21 days will build upon the last, leaving you inspired, excited and confident about the future that awaits. Consciousness Cleanse Day 2: The Gift of Self-Awareness


By Debbie Ford Oprah.com | January 05, 2010

Welcome to Day 2 of the 21-Day Consciousness Cleanse. I'm delighted to be here with you as we continue this life-changing journey. Now that you have brought your one inner desire and your one outer desire to the surface of your consciousness, it is time to turn your attention to that which is secretly (or maybe not so secretly) standing in the way of having what you want and fulfilling your soul's deepest desire. It is our interpretation of the past, our limiting beliefs and our undigested pain that stop us from being able to move forward with clear direction. And one of mechanisms that keeps all of that active within us is our attachment to seeing our lives in a particular way. So today I ask you to invoke the agent of change called self-awareness to begin the process of digesting and releasing the toxic perspective that keeps you from being able to design a future based on your soul's desire. Self-awareness is the ability to take an honest look at your life without any attachment to it being right or wrong, good or bad. This agent of change asks you to view your life as though you were watching a movie, looking at your life from the vantage point of a neutral observer in order to gain a different perspective. Now imagine for a moment that it is your perspective that is standing in the way of your desired future. If this is true, are you willing to shift the way you see yourself, others and the world? Ask yourself: "What decisions have I made? What assumptions have I drawn about my life that are keeping me stuck repeating the past? What beliefs have I adopted that are draining my life force and robbing me of my desired future? And what do I actually say to myself throughout the day that keeps any negativity alive?" As my friend Deepak Chopra says, "Nonjudgment creates silence of the mind." And silence of the mind, my friends, allows us to create unimaginable futures. A new perspective can quiet your mind.

Listen to your meditation on self-awareness

(6 minutes)

Cleansing Ritual Write down your positive thumbs-up movie review of the life you saw during the meditation. Write out the experiences that you are still making wrong and the negative perspectives you may still be holding. Make sure to write out anything from your past that appears to be keeping you stuck or would keep you from reaching your desired result. Soulful Action Your Outer Goal: What is one action you could take in the outer world today that will bring you closer to your goal? Schedule a time to take the action today. Your Inner Goal: What could you do or what thought could you think today that would evoke the feeling you want to experience most this year? Take that action or think that thought today. Soul Food: Self-awareness is my key to freedom. Consciousness Cleanse Day 11: The Power of Acceptance


By Debbie Ford Oprah.com | January 14, 2010

Welcome to Day 11 of the 21-Day Consciousness Cleanse. Today is the day you will find new footings and set the solid foundation for the self you are in this moment. Today is the day you can begin to stand more firmly and consciously in the world, knowing you don't have to do it alone and you are aligning yourself with a miraculous, joy-filled future. To achieve your goals, I am going to suggest you be able to accept life as it is today. When you invoke the agent of change called acceptance, you must accept all that you are, all that you've been and all that you will be in the future. To help you ease into this total embrace of yourself, there are two important facts to accept that effect all of us. The first fact to accept is that your past is your past, and it will never be anything different. There is nothing you can do to change it. The second fact is to accept that stuff happens in your world that will affect your life, and, again, there is nothing that you can do about it except to shift the way you respond. Accepting these truths is a part of becoming an emotionally responsible adult and a humble servant of the divine. If you accept that your only job is to be the keeper of your life force, you will make powerful choices. In building the power and the magnificence of your own life force, you will be graced with the ability to ignite and inspire countless others. Today, accept that there are things you can do to ground yourself, to care for yourself, to expand your awareness and to forge ahead toward your holy future.

Listen to your meditation on acceptance

(6 minutes)

Cleansing Ritual Make a list of what you are refusing to accept in your life both from your past and from your present. Then circle the things on the list that you can change. Use the Serenity Prayer to release what you cannot change: God, grant me the serenity to accept the things I cannot change, the courage to change the things I can and the wisdom to know the difference. Soulful Action Your Outer Goal: What one thing can you accept about yourself right now that will support you in feeling worthy of your desired goal? Your Inner Goal: What could you accept from your past that would support you in feeling your best? Soul Food: Today I have the courage to accept the things I cannot change.
